Skip to content

Commit 264af25

Browse files
committed
test: add clang-tidy target for os files included in unittests
1 parent afb200c commit 264af25

1 file changed

Lines changed: 8 additions & 0 deletions

File tree

test/CMakeLists.txt

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-249,3 +249,11 @@ add_custom_target(
249249
-I ${INCLUDEOS_ROOT}/mod/uzlib/src
250250
${OS_SOURCES}
251251
)
252+
253+
add_custom_target(
254+
clang-tidy
255+
COMMAND clang-tidy-3.8
256+
-checks=clang-analyzer-core.*,clang-analyzer-cplusplus.*,clang-analyzer-deadcode.*,clang-analyzer-nullability,cppcoreguidelines*,modernize*,performance*,misc*,-misc-virtual-near-miss
257+
-p=compile_commands.json
258+
${OS_SOURCES}
259+
)

0 commit comments

Comments
 (0)